article thumbnail

Cybercriminals’ friend VPNLab.net shut down by law enforcement

Malwarebytes

VPNLab had been around since 2008 and had built its service around the OpenVPN technology, used strong encryption, and provided double VPN, with servers located in many different countries. What is double VPN? Double VPN is basically what the name suggests. Double VPN is not a common feature, because it is very slow.
